Why is Low Water Pressure Dangerous? Low water pressure is dangerous because it can allow contaminants to enter the public water supply, posing a public health risk. When pressure drops, the normal flow of water out of pipes can reverse, creating a backflow situation where contaminated groundwater or other pollutants can be pulled into the system through leaks or cross-connections. This can lead to the spread of bacteria and other pathogens, potentially causing illness.

Common Symptoms, Causes, And Risks
| Symptom | Likely Cause | Risk If Ignored | Pro Tip |
|---|---|---|---|
| Weak Shower & Faucets | Scale buildup, partially closed valves, failing PRV, clogged pipes, build up on pipe walls | Pump/appliance strain, water heater overheating | Check main shutoff & PRV; descale aerators; check if the entire house is affected to determine if the issue is isolated |
| Pressure Drops When Running Two Fixtures | Undersized supply lines, hidden leaks, issues with plumbing pipes, other debris causing blockages | Hidden structural damage, mold | Perform meter leak test; inspect crawlspace; check if the entire house experiences pressure drops |
| Good Cold, Poor Hot | Water heater sediment, clogged dip tube, low flow showerhead | Scald risk from temp swings, heater failure | Flush tank; check anode & dip tube; inspect if the entire house has hot water issues |
| Intermittent Sputtering | Air in lines, municipal work, blockage at a single fixture | Backflow contamination, fixture damage | Bleed lines; install vacuum breakers; check if sputtering occurs at a single fixture or throughout the entire house |

Measuring Water Pressure Accurately
Accurately measuring water pressure is the first step in diagnosing low water pressure issues in your home. A water pressure gauge is an essential tool for this task. Simply attach the pressure gauge to an outdoor spigot or a faucet, making sure no other water is running in the house, and take a reading. For the average home, water pressure should register between 50 and 70 pounds per square inch (psi) to ensure optimal performance of your plumbing system.
If your reading falls below 40 psi, you may be experiencing low water pressure, which can affect everything from showers to appliances. Regularly checking your water pressure with a gauge helps you catch problems early and maintain a healthy plumbing system. Pipe Corrosion: The Hidden Culprit Behind Low Pressure
Pipe corrosion is a silent but significant cause of low water pressure in many homes. Over time, factors like acidic water, high water pressure, or subpar pipe materials can cause the inside of your pipes to corrode. As corrosion builds up, it narrows the pipe’s diameter, restricting water flow and reducing pressure throughout your plumbing system.
In severe cases, corroded pipes can develop leaks or even burst, leading to water damage and expensive repairs. To prevent these issues, consider upgrading to corrosion-resistant pipes or installing a water treatment system. Regular inspections by a plumbing professional can help detect early signs of pipe corrosion and keep your water pressure at healthy levels.
Water Pump Issues That Lower Pressure
For homes that rely on a well or water pump, problems with the pump can be a major source of low water pressure. A malfunctioning water pump—whether due to worn impellers, a faulty pressure switch, or a clogged intake screen—can reduce water flow and cause low pressure throughout your plumbing system.
If you notice a sudden drop in water pressure, especially if your home uses a water pump, it’s important to consult a professional plumber. They can diagnose the issue and recommend repairs or replacement to restore proper water flow. Regular maintenance of your water pump is key to preventing low water pressure and ensuring consistent performance.
Shut Off Valve Maintenance For Reliable Pressure
Maintaining your shut-off valves is essential for reliable water pressure in your home. If a shut-off valve is partially closed or becomes faulty, it can restrict water flow and lead to low pressure at one or more fixtures. To avoid these issues, periodically check that all shut-off valves—including the main shutoff valve—are fully open and in good working condition.
If you find any valves that are old, corroded, or difficult to operate, consider replacing them to ensure smooth water flow. How Local Conditions Influence Pressure?
Municipal maintenance, seasonal demand, elevation changes, and neighborhood construction all affect pressure trends. Document readings at different times of day and compare with neighbors. If multiple homes are experiencing the same problem, it may indicate a municipal issue rather than a problem with your individual plumbing. Technicians correlate these observations with gauge data and code requirements to find root causes.

Frequently Asked Questions
How Low Is Too Low For Water Pressure?
Most homes operate well around 50–60 psi. Consistent readings below ~40 psi warrant diagnosis for leaks, blockages, or a failing pressure regulator.
Can Low Water Pressure Cause Health Problems?
It can facilitate stagnation that encourages bacterial growth, increasing risks in complex systems. Follow CDC guidance on managing building water systems.
Why Do I Have Good Cold Pressure But Poor Hot Pressure?
Sediment buildup or a clogged dip tube in the water heater can restrict hot flow. Flushing and maintenance typically resolve the issue.
Is Low Water Pressure Dangerous For Appliances?
Yes. Weak flow makes water heaters, dishwashers, and filtration systems run longer, causing wear and potential overheating or errors.
How Do I Check For A Hidden Leak?
Shut all fixtures and observe the water meter. If the leak indicator moves or the reading changes, you likely have a hidden leak requiring service.
Does A Bad PRV Cause Low Pressure?
A failing pressure regulating valve can cause both low and fluctuating pressure. Testing and adjustment or replacement may be needed.
